# Copyright 2020 Creu Blanca
# Copyright 2024 Tecnativa - Víctor Martínez
# License LGPL-3.0 or later (http://www.gnu.org/licenses/lgpl).
from odoo import fields
from odoo.exceptions import UserError, ValidationError
from odoo.tests import new_test_user
from odoo.tools import mute_logger
from odoo.addons.base.tests.common import BaseCommon
class TestDmsField(BaseCommon):
@classmethod
def setUpClass(cls):
super().setUpClass()
cls.env = cls.env(context=dict(cls.env.context, test_dms_field=True))
cls.user_a = new_test_user(cls.env, login="test-user-a")
cls.group = cls.env["res.groups"].create(
{"name": "Test group", "users": [(4, cls.user_a.id)]}
)
cls.user_b = new_test_user(cls.env, login="test-user-b")
cls.template = cls.env.ref("dms_field.field_template_partner")
cls.template.group_ids.group_ids = [(4, cls.group.id)]
cls.template.group_ids.explicit_user_ids = [(4, cls.user_b.id)]
cls.storage = cls.template.storage_id
cls.directory = cls.template.dms_directory_ids
cls.subdirectory_1 = cls.env["dms.directory"].create(
{
"name": "Test subdirectory 1",
"parent_id": cls.directory.id,
"storage_id": cls.storage.id,
}
)
cls.subdirectory_2 = cls.env["dms.directory"].create(
{
"name": "Test subdirectory 2",
"parent_id": cls.directory.id,
"storage_id": cls.storage.id,
}
)
cls.partner = (
cls.env["res.partner"]
.with_context(skip_track_dms_field_template=True)
.create({"name": "DEMO Partner"})
)
def _create_directory_vals(self, record):
return {
"storage_id": self.storage.id,
"is_root_directory": True,
"name": record.display_name,
"res_model": record._name,
"res_id": record.id,
}
def test_check_constrain_multi_directory(self):
self.env["dms.directory"].create(self._create_directory_vals(self.partner))
with self.assertRaises(ValidationError):
self.env["dms.directory"].create(self._create_directory_vals(self.partner))
def test_check_constrain_not_root(self):
directory = self.env["dms.directory"].create(
self._create_directory_vals(self.partner)
)
with self.assertRaises(ValidationError):
self.env["dms.directory"].create(
{
"parent_id": directory.id,
"name": "Second Directory",
"res_model": self.partner._name,
"res_id": self.partner.id,
}
)
def test_js_tree(self):
self.assertTrue(
any(
r["id"] == f"storage_{self.storage.id}"
for r in self.storage.get_js_tree_data()
)
)
def test_dms_access_group_constrains_dms_field_ref(self):
group = self.env["dms.access.group"].create(
{
"name": "Test 1",
"dms_field_ref": f"{self.partner._name},{self.partner.id}",
}
)
with self.assertRaises(UserError):
group.copy({"name": "Test 2"})
def test_dms_access_group_company_dms_field_ref_01(self):
self.partner.company_id = False
group = self.env["dms.access.group"].create(
{
"name": "Test 1",
"dms_field_ref": f"{self.partner._name},{self.partner.id}",
}
)
self.assertFalse(group.company_id)
def test_dms_access_group_company_dms_field_ref_02(self):
self.company = self.env.company
self.partner.company_id = self.company
group = self.env["dms.access.group"].create(
{
"name": "Test 1",
"dms_field_ref": f"{self.partner._name},{self.partner.id}",
}
)
self.assertEqual(group.company_id, self.company)
def test_template_directory(self):
self.assertTrue(self.template.dms_directory_ids)
self.assertIn(
self.template.group_ids, self.template.dms_directory_ids.group_ids
)
def test_template_directory_creation(self):
template = self.env["dms.field.template"].create(
{
"name": "Users template",
"storage_id": self.storage.id,
"model_id": self.env.ref("base.model_res_users").id,
"group_ids": [fields.Command.link(self.template.group_ids.id)],
}
)
directory = template.with_context(
res_model=template._name,
res_id=template.id,
).create_dms_directory()
self.assertEqual(directory.storage_id, template.storage_id)
self.assertEqual(directory.res_model, template._name)
self.assertEqual(directory.res_id, template.id)
self.assertTrue(directory.is_root_directory)
self.assertIn(template.group_ids, directory.group_ids)
second_directory = template.with_context(
res_model=template._name,
res_id=template.id,
).create_dms_directory()
self.assertEqual(second_directory, directory)
def test_template_directory_creation_is_idempotent(self):
directory = self.template.dms_directory_ids
directory.group_ids = [fields.Command.clear()]
self.assertFalse(directory.group_ids)
template = self.env["dms.field.template"].with_context(
res_model=self.template._name,
res_id=self.template.id,
)
first_directory = template.create_dms_directory()
second_directory = template.create_dms_directory()
self.assertEqual(first_directory, directory)
self.assertEqual(second_directory, directory)
self.assertIn(self.template.group_ids, directory.group_ids)
@mute_logger("odoo.models.unlink")
def test_creation_process_01(self):
self.assertFalse(self.partner.dms_directory_ids)
template = self.env["dms.field.template"].with_context(
res_model=self.partner._name, res_id=self.partner.id
)
template.create_dms_directory()
self.partner.invalidate_model()
self.assertEqual(self.partner.dms_directory_ids.name, self.partner.display_name)
child_names = self.partner.dms_directory_ids.mapped("child_directory_ids.name")
directory_0 = self.partner.dms_directory_ids[0]
self.assertFalse(directory_0.parent_id)
self.assertTrue(directory_0.is_root_directory)
self.assertTrue(directory_0.inherit_group_ids)
self.assertIn(self.template.group_ids, directory_0.group_ids)
self.assertIn(self.group, directory_0.group_ids.group_ids)
self.assertIn(self.partner, directory_0.mapped("group_ids.dms_field_ref"))
group_custom = directory_0.group_ids.filtered("dms_field_ref")
self.assertTrue(group_custom.perm_create)
self.assertTrue(group_custom.perm_write)
self.assertTrue(group_custom.perm_unlink)
self.assertIn(self.user_b, directory_0.group_ids.explicit_user_ids)
self.assertIn(self.user_a, directory_0.group_ids.users)
self.assertIn(self.user_b, directory_0.group_ids.users)
self.assertIn(self.subdirectory_1.name, child_names)
self.assertIn(self.subdirectory_2.name, child_names)
with self.assertRaises(ValidationError):
template.create_dms_directory()
# Remove folder: El grupo de acceso todavía existe
old_groups = directory_0.group_ids
directory_0.unlink()
dms_field_ref_value = f"{self.partner._name},{self.partner.id}"
total = self.env["dms.access.group"].search_count(
[("dms_field_ref", "=", dms_field_ref_value)]
)
self.assertEqual(total, 1)
# Create directory again (access groups are the same)
template.create_dms_directory()
self.partner.invalidate_model()
directory_0 = self.partner.dms_directory_ids[0]
self.assertEqual(directory_0.group_ids, old_groups)
def test_creation_process_01_with_parent(self):
self.assertFalse(self.partner.dms_directory_ids)
self.template.parent_directory_id = fields.first(
self.template.storage_id.root_directory_ids
)
template = self.env["dms.field.template"].with_context(
res_model=self.partner._name, res_id=self.partner.id
)
template.create_dms_directory()
self.partner.invalidate_model()
self.assertEqual(self.partner.dms_directory_ids.name, self.partner.display_name)
directory_0 = self.partner.dms_directory_ids[0]
self.assertEqual(directory_0.parent_id, self.template.parent_directory_id)
self.assertFalse(directory_0.is_root_directory)
self.assertFalse(directory_0.inherit_group_ids)
self.assertIn(self.template.group_ids, directory_0.group_ids)
self.assertIn(self.group, directory_0.group_ids.group_ids)
self.assertIn(self.user_b, directory_0.group_ids.explicit_user_ids)
self.assertIn(self.user_a, directory_0.group_ids.users)
self.assertIn(self.user_b, directory_0.group_ids.users)
def test_creation_process_02(self):
partner_1 = self.env["res.partner"].create({"name": "Test partner 1"})
partner_1.invalidate_model()
directory_1 = partner_1.dms_directory_ids[0]
self.assertFalse(directory_1.parent_id)
self.assertTrue(directory_1.is_root_directory)
self.assertTrue(directory_1.inherit_group_ids)
partner_2 = (
self.env["res.partner"]
.with_context(skip_track_dms_field_template=True)
.create({"name": "Test partner 2"})
)
partner_2.invalidate_model()
self.assertFalse(partner_2.dms_directory_ids)
def test_creation_process_02_with_parent(self):
self.template.parent_directory_id = fields.first(
self.template.storage_id.root_directory_ids
)
partner_1 = self.env["res.partner"].create({"name": "Test partner 1"})
partner_1.invalidate_model()
directory_1 = partner_1.dms_directory_ids[0]
self.assertEqual(directory_1.parent_id, self.template.parent_directory_id)
self.assertFalse(directory_1.is_root_directory)
self.assertFalse(directory_1.inherit_group_ids)
partner_2 = (
self.env["res.partner"]
.with_context(skip_track_dms_field_template=True)
.create({"name": "Test partner 2"})
)
partner_2.invalidate_model()
self.assertFalse(partner_2.dms_directory_ids)
def test_creation_process_03(self):
self.template.directory_format_name = "{{object.name}}-{{object.ref}}"
partner_1 = self.env["res.partner"].create(
{"name": "TEST-PARTNER1", "ref": "CUSTOM-REF"}
)
partner_1.invalidate_model()
self.assertEqual(
partner_1.dms_directory_ids.name, f"{partner_1.name}-{partner_1.ref}"
)
def test_parents(self):
directory = self.env["dms.directory"].create(
self._create_directory_vals(self.partner)
)
self.assertEqual(
directory.search_read_parents([("id", "=", directory.id)], fields=["id"])[
0
],
{"id": directory.id},
)
self.assertEqual(
directory.search_read_parents(
[("id", "=", directory.id)], fields=["id", "name"]
)[0],
{"id": directory.id, "name": directory.name},
)
self.assertIn(
{"id": directory.id, "name": directory.name},
directory.search_read_parents(fields=["id", "name"]),
)
def test_child_values(self):
"""Values of the child directory in the template
are propagated to the new directories."""
# Arrange
partner = self.partner
access_group = self.env["dms.access.group"].create(
{
"name": "Test Access group",
}
)
child_dir = self.subdirectory_1
child_dir.inherit_group_ids = False
child_dir.group_ids = access_group
# Act
self.env["dms.field.template"].with_context(
res_model=partner._name,
res_id=partner.id,
).create_dms_directory()
# Assert
partner.invalidate_model()
new_subdirectory_1 = partner.dms_directory_ids.child_directory_ids.filtered(
lambda d, dir_name=child_dir.name: d.name == dir_name
)
self.assertFalse(new_subdirectory_1.inherit_group_ids)
self.assertEqual(new_subdirectory_1.group_ids, access_group)
new_subdirectory_2 = partner.dms_directory_ids.child_directory_ids.filtered(
lambda d, dir_name=self.subdirectory_2.name: d.name == dir_name
)
self.assertTrue(new_subdirectory_2.inherit_group_ids)
self.assertIn(self.group, new_subdirectory_2.complete_group_ids.group_ids)
